New Delhi, May 28 (ANI): It was seemingly a bit of a relief amidst the pain for Sarah Salazar, survivor of Santa Fe High School shooting in Texas, when Justin Timberlake paid her a surprise visit. According to Billboard, the singer, who is in the town for 'Man of the Woods Tour, visited the hospital where Sarah is admitted, with a gift in hand. The student's mother posted a picture on social media on May 25 and said, "Justin Timberlake visited Sarah Salazar this morning and brought her a gift." The report further said that Timberlake was in the area for a pair of concerts at the Houston Toyota Center.
